Spectroscopic and thermodynamic approach to the interaction of nonperipherally substituted cationic phthalocyanines with calf thymus (CT)-DNA

Abstract :Novel, nonperipherally tetrasubstituted cationic metal-free and metallophthalocyanines insert ignore into journalissuearticles values(Zn, In); were synthesized in the present study. The binding constants, the disappearance of quenching effect of all cationic phthalocyanines on the fluorescence intensity of SYBR Green--disodium salt of deoxyribonucleic acid insert ignore into journalissuearticles values(DNA); from calf thymus complex, and the changes in T$_{m}$ of double helix DNA with thermal denaturation profile were investigated by UV-Vis and fluorescence spectrophotometric methods. To investigate the spontaneity of the reactions between DNA and novel quaternized phthalocyanines in buffer, thermodynamic parameters were employed.
Keywords : Calf thymus CT, DNA, morpholine, quaternized phthalocyanines, Gibbs, entropy
